Google’s algorithm is tricky and always changing, but there are seven basic questions you can answer that will help you beat your competitors in Google organic rankings.
- What is the page authority for your top 10 pages? (You don’t want to make the mistake of only focusing on overall domain authority.)
- Have you uncovered “untapped keywords” by plotting keywords your competitors are optimizing for but you’re not?
- Are you optimizing for keywords that are achievable, with a difficulty score of 40-60%?
- Is your branded organic search traffic compared to non-branded keyword search traffic close to the recommended 50-50-ratio?
- Is your navigation and URL file name structure Google-friendly?
- Do you have instances of duplicate copy on your site (a Google no-no)?
- Do you have the robots.txt and sitemap.xml files on the site so Google can index you properly?
